Hedera maintains a robust and multi-faceted approach to community engagement, recognising that a strong, active community is vital for long-term success.
Community Forums and Discord: Dedicated channels facilitate developer support, governance discussions, and user feedback, fostering a collaborative environment for knowledge sharing and problem-solving.
Events and Conferences: In addition to HederaCon, the project participates in major blockchain and technology conferences worldwide, increasing visibility and attracting new contributors (hedera.com/events).
Sentiment Analysis: Social sentiment around Hedera is generally positive, with community members praising the platform’s technological innovation, enterprise focus, and sustainability efforts. However, some criticism exists regarding governance centralisation and token price volatility, reflecting typical challenges in the crypto space (lunarcrush.com/coins/hedera-hashgraph).
Educational Initiatives: Hedera invests in educational programmes, webinars, and tutorials to onboard new developers and users, expanding the community base and reducing entry barriers (hedera.com/learning).
Partnership Announcements: Frequent announcements of new partnerships, integrations, and ecosystem milestones generate excitement and media attention, reinforcing community confidence (hedera.com/blog).
The community’s active participation in governance discussions, development, and promotion is a key driver of Hedera’s ecosystem growth. The project’s transparent communication and responsiveness to community feedback further strengthen trust and engagement.
Hedera benefits from significant support by external entities that contribute to ecosystem growth and credibility:
Foundations and Non-Profits: Various blockchain foundations and industry groups provide grants, advocacy, and technical support, helping Hedera penetrate new markets and sectors.
Government Collaborations: Hedera has engaged with government agencies exploring blockchain for digital identity, supply chain transparency, and public services. These collaborations enhance Hedera’s reputation and demonstrate real-world applicability (hedera.com/government).
Academic Partnerships: Collaborations with universities and research institutions foster innovation, research, and talent development, ensuring a pipeline of skilled developers and thought leadership.
Corporate Partners: The Governing Council members themselves, such as Google, IBM, and Boeing, contribute technology, infrastructure, and market access, accelerating ecosystem growth and adoption.
Third-Party Developers and Startups: Numerous startups build on Hedera, supported by incubators and accelerators, expanding the platform’s reach and technical diversity.
Interoperability Initiatives: Hedera actively participates in cross-chain interoperability projects, enabling seamless asset and data exchange with other blockchain networks, which broadens its ecosystem potential (hedera.com/blog).
These external supports create a robust and diverse ecosystem, enhancing Hedera’s ability to innovate, scale, and compete in the evolving blockchain landscape.

Initial Token Distribution: Approximately 24 billion tokens were allocated to the treasury, founders, investors, and the ecosystem at launch.
Vesting Periods: Founders and early investors are subject to multi-year vesting schedules, with tokens released gradually over 4 to 5 years to prevent market flooding.
Ecosystem Allocations: Tokens reserved for grants, developer incentives, and partnerships are released based on project milestones and governance approval.
Market Impact: The phased unlocking reduces sell pressure, supporting token price stability while ensuring sufficient liquidity for network operations and incentives.
Understanding the unlock schedule helps investors anticipate potential liquidity events and price movements.

Secondary market liquidity is vital for enabling token trading, price discovery, and investor exits.
Exchange Listings: HBAR is listed on multiple major exchanges including Binance, Coinbase, Kraken, and Bitstamp, providing broad access and liquidity.
Trading Volumes: Daily trading volumes vary but generally reflect healthy liquidity relative to market capitalisation.
Market Depth: Order book depth on major exchanges supports large trades with moderate price impact.
Liquidity Providers: Market makers and institutional participants contribute to liquidity, reducing volatility and slippage.
Emerging Markets: Hedera’s expansion into emerging markets and DeFi sectors may further enhance liquidity through increased transaction volumes.
Sustained liquidity supports investor confidence and facilitates smoother entry and exit.

Hedera Hashgraph represents a pioneering force in the distributed ledger technology space, distinguished by its innovative hashgraph consensus algorithm, enterprise-grade governance, and a strong focus on sustainability and scalability. The investment thesis for Hedera is built on its unique ability to address the persistent challenges faced by traditional blockchains—namely scalability, speed, security, and energy efficiency—while simultaneously offering a governance model that appeals to institutional and enterprise stakeholders.
The hashgraph consensus algorithm employed by Hedera enables asynchronous Byzantine Fault Tolerance (aBFT), which is widely regarded as one of the most secure consensus mechanisms available today. This technology allows Hedera to process thousands of transactions per second with near-instant finality, a significant improvement over legacy blockchain platforms that suffer from congestion and high fees. This technological advantage positions Hedera as a preferred infrastructure for applications requiring high throughput and low latency, such as supply chain management, digital identity, micropayments, and decentralized finance (DeFi).
Hedera’s governance model, through its Governing Council composed of up to 39 multinational corporations—including Google, IBM, Boeing, and Deutsche Telekom—provides a layer of operational stability, regulatory compliance, and strategic guidance that is rare among blockchain projects. This council-based governance reduces risks associated with network centralisation and regulatory scrutiny, making Hedera particularly attractive to enterprises and institutional investors.
